If you can get your hands on some fresh tomatoes while they're in season, I highly recommend using them in this sauce. However, canned tomatoes are preferable for making homemade tomato sauce since they retain more of their taste than the flavorless grocery store tomatoes that may be your only other alternative. For a sauce that is both tasty and rich, plum tomatoes are the best choice. Amish Paste, Juliet, Roma, and San Marzano are some of my personal faves. Plum tomatoes, which are also known as paste tomatoes due to their meaty texture and thick wall structure, contain a very low percentage of water overall. When preparing tomatoes for canning, several recipes require the seeds and peels to be removed before the tomatoes can be processed. There is not a single tried-and-true recipe for canning that includes the skins at this time. Peels can harbor bacteria and lend an unwelcome texture to the sauce; remove them before serving. When processed in a canner that uses a water bath, the peels and seeds may increase the sauce's density, which prevents the heat from adequately permeating the sauce during the canning process.
